Six Tajik Documentaries to Be Broadcast on Chinese Television

DUSHANBE, 21.07.2025 (NIAT Khovar) – As part of the Film and Television Program Exchange and Screening Initiative between the Republic of Tajikistan and China’s Shaanxi Province, six Tajik documentary films will be broadcast on regional Chinese television channels with Chinese and English subtitles. The announcement was made on July 21 by Nosir Saidzoda, Chairman of the Committee for Television and Radio under the Government of Tajikistan, during a press conference.
According to Saidzoda, China has also provided five films for broadcast on Tajik television channels, with screenings already underway in both countries.
“The number of films and TV programs exchanged between the two sides will continue to grow,” he added. “Joint production of documentaries is also being planned.”
The primary goal of the exchange is to strengthen friendship and expand cultural cooperation between the two nations.
